MT29F16G08ABACAWP-IT:C utilizes NAND flash memory technology, which stores data in a series of memory cells organized in a grid-like structure. Each cell can store multiple bits of information by varying the electrical charge on a floating gate. The stored charge determines whether the cell represents a "0" or a "1".
During write operations, data is programmed into the memory cells using high voltages. Erase operations clear the contents of selected memory blocks. Reading involves sensing the electrical charge on the memory cells to retrieve the stored data.

Question: What is the capacity of the MT29F16G08ABACAWP-IT:C memory chip?
Answer: The MT29F16G08ABACAWP-IT:C has a capacity of 16 gigabits (2 gigabytes).
Question: What is the interface used by the MT29F16G08ABACAWP-IT:C?
Answer: The MT29F16G08ABACAWP-IT:C uses a NAND flash interface.
Question: What is the operating voltage range for the MT29F16G08ABACAWP-IT:C?
Answer: The MT29F16G08ABACAWP-IT:C operates at a voltage range of 2.7V to 3.6V.
Question: What is the maximum data transfer rate supported by the MT29F16G08ABACAWP-IT:C?
Answer: The MT29F16G08ABACAWP-IT:C supports a maximum data transfer rate of up to 52 megabytes per second.
Question: Is the MT29F16G08ABACAWP-IT:C compatible with industrial temperature ranges?
Answer: Yes, the MT29F16G08ABACAWP-IT:C is designed to operate in industrial temperature ranges (-40°C to 85°C).
